Why you should try TRX training!
TRX stands for Total Body Resistance Exercise. It’s a type of training that uses your own body weight and gravity to build strength, balance, coordination, flexibility, core and joint stability, all while preventing injuries. The Power of Matcha
What is Matcha? Matcha is premium green tea powder from Japan used for drinking as tea or as an ingredient in recipes. Water Soluble vs. Fat Soluble Vitamins
Vitamins are classified as either fat soluble (vitamins A, D, E and K) or water soluble (vitamins B and C). This difference between the two groups is very important.
